After going through the first-time sync to SD card process as detailed here,http://www.mediamonkey.com/wiki/index.p ... oid_device MMA on my phone (Samsung Galaxy S7, apparently known to sync properly) got stuck "scanning" files into the app for about 15 hours until the app crashed. From what I can tell, the app seems to be able to see the music that's on the phone right now, but I'm having 2 issues:

1.) It cannot see the m3u8 playlists I synced to the device, even in the Folder Browser view. (Under Device Profile>Options>Playlists for SD card, Playlist Format is set to M3U8, and "Force relative paths," "Use Linux folder separator" and "Use Unicode (UTF-8 encoding) are checked by default).
2.) When connected to MMW through USB, the device does not show up in the Media Tree, even when Windows is recognizing and can browse the device. As such, I cannot tell MMW to sync the device.

After changing the file format to M3U instead of M3U8 and resyncing directly to the card, MMA was able to see the playlists. This may be less than ideal because my library contains many songs with foreign characters in the name or filename, but I haven't been able to fully test this for errors yet. There appear to have been some sync errors because some metadata was not copied over, even on tracks that are in English only (often the Song Title or Artist info did not copy). I can now mostly use my library on my phone, but MMW still cannot see the device when the phone is plugged in through USB, only when the SD card is inserted directly, and this alongside the metadata errors make this an imperfect solution.

Hi,
No unfortunately ATM. Problem is in the way how MTP protocol is made (when you connect device directly over USB). Also when you directly copy to SDcard on PC device Media Scanner needs to re-init tracks and then MMA needs to pair them with MMW library and teh fastest way is to use WiFi sync, which uses our own solution and communication to ensure accuracy.

We are planning to address even USB and SDcard sync behavior in MMA 2.0, but as MMA 2.0 is still in pre-Alpha build so it will take some time to see it in public.

One of biggest showstops for MMA 2.0 is that MM5 is not yet fully released and MMW can not support that type of syncing.
